Details

Story of a black woman born into slavery on a Louisiana plantation, freed at the end of the Civil War, who lives for one-hundred more years.

Publisher: New York : - Dial PressBantam Dell
Pages: 259
Edition: Dial Press trade pbk ed
ISBN: 9780385342780, 0385342780
Language: English
Notes: "Dial Press hardcover edition published April 1971." -- T.p. verso.
Statement of responsibility: Ernest J. Gaines
Physical description: x, 259 p. : ill. ; 21 cm.
